Tip. If like me you watch the videos quite a lot but want to listen to some music or other audio file on your windows pc. You can mute the volume for a browser. For example Im watching toolbartv on IE and that mutes easily on its timer bar so thats no problem. SBTV however has no way of muting using its video timer bar so Im running it in Firefox which I have muted using my pc's volume icon on my taskbar.....right click and open volume mixer and mute whichever browser you need and hey presto you can listen to music all day while clicking away on various video like a happy little robot.0
